On Tue, Aug 31, 2021 at 04:39:56PM +0900, Masahiro Yamada wrote:
> Redo commit 8852c5524029 ("kbuild: Fix objtool dependency for
> 'OBJECT_FILES_NON_STANDARD_<obj> := n'") to add the objtool
> dependency in a cleaner way.
> 
> Using .SECONDEXPANSION ends up with unreadable code due to escaped
> dollars. Also, it is not efficient because the second half of
> Makefile.build is parsed twice every time.
> 
> Append the objtool dependency to the *.cmd files at the build time.
> 
> This is what fixdep and gen_ksymdeps.sh already do. So, following the
> same pattern seems a natural solution.
> 
> This allows us to drop $$(objtool_deps) entirely.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Masahiro Yamada <masahiroy@xxxxxxxxxx>

Okay, so IIUC, this means objtool (and args) now ends up in the .cmd
file instead of in the Makefile dep rules? That seems reasonable.
